  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    Sadie is a mixed-breed Chihuahua, best suited to a home where she can feel safe and valued. Chihuahuas typically prefer cozy, indoor environments and do well in apartments or smaller homes.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    As a small mixed-breed Chihuahua, Sadie does not require a large outdoor space. Short walks and a safe, secure area for potty breaks are usually enough for her.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    Chihuahuas like Sadie can do well with older, respectful children, but due to their size and age, they may be best in homes with gentle handling and calm play.
